Taylor Guitars – the company that is now 35-years-old, is presenting one of its latest products, dedicated to the celebration of its anniversary –  the XXXV-9: a 9-string guitar that is supposed to blend the best of a 6-string and a 12-string into a richly toned hybrid model.
The XXXV-9 takes the clarity and familiar feel of a 6-string guitar and embellishes the sound with three additional strings, two of which are paired an octave higher, to add extra sparkle to the midrange tone. The 9-string will appeal to players looking for extra shimmer without compromising the fundamental focus of the bass strings. The XXXV-9 features a GS body shape with Tropical mahogany back and sides, a Sitka spruce top, and Taylor’s Standard II soundboard bracing.
The XXXV-9 comes ready to play with Elixir strings and in a hardshell Taylor case, and includes a certificate of authenticity, signed by Taylor Guitars co-founders Bob Taylor and Kurt Listug. The XXXV-9 is unique with other thing, too! It will be produced in an initial run of only 35 guitars.
All 35th Anniversary models of Taylor Guitars, which will be announced soon, are expected to be available in North America in early fall and internationally late winter.
Here are all of the guitar specifications:
Type/Shape – GS
Back & Sides – Tropical American Mahogany
Top – Sitka Spruce
Soundhole – Rosette Abalone
Neck – Tropical American Mahogany
Fretboard – Ebony
Fretboard Inlay – 35th Anniversary
Binding – Indian Rosewood
Bridge – Ebony
Nut & Saddle – Bone
Tuning Machines – Taylor Chrome ‘Mini’ 4 (Bass) 5 (Treble)
Strings – Elixir® Medium Gauge Strings with NANOWEB® Coating
Hardware – Taylor Chrome-plated
Scale Length – 25 1/2 Inches
Truss Rod – Â Adjustable
Neck Width at Nut – 1 3/4 Inches
Number of Frets – 20
Fretboard Radius – 15 Inches
Bracing – CV – Sitka Bracing w/Relief rout
Finish – Gloss
Color Options – Natural
Sunburst  Options – None
Cutaway – Venetian
Electronics – Taylor Expression System®
Left-Handed – Available; No Charge
Body Width – 16 ¼ inches
Body Depth – 4 5/8 Inches
Body Length – 20 Inches
Overall Length – 41 Inches
Case – GS Series Deluxe Hardshell
U.S. Suggested Retail Price – $4998.00
